Use the Pomodoro Technique

Consider utilizing the Pomodoro Technique, which consists of studying in bursts of 25 minutes followed by a 5-minute break. After four sessions, take a longer break of 15-30 minutes. During these breaks, you can heat up snacks or meals.

What snacks or meals should I prepare to make the most of my microwave at a study spot?

When studying with a microwave nearby, opt for snacks and meals that are quick to prepare and easy to consume. Ideas include microwaveable steam bags of vegetables, pre-cooked rice or grain packets, and protein options like rotisserie chicken or tofu that can be reheated quickly. Healthy snacks such as popcorn, oatmeal, or microwaveable burritos can provide a quick energy boost.

Additionally, consider preparing simple meals, such as microwaveable soups, chili, or casseroles that can be stored in containers and reheated easily. These options can sustain you through long study sessions and minimize the temptation to grab less healthy snacks. Preparing a variety of meals in advance ensures you have a range of options available, keeping your study routine fresh and enjoyable.
